BackgroundExecutionManager Класс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Управление разрешениями на выполнение фоновых задач.
public ref class BackgroundExecutionManager abstract s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
class BackgroundExecutionManager final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
public static class BackgroundExecutionManager
Public Class BackgroundExecutionManager
- Наследование
- Атрибуты
Требования к Windows
Семейство устройств |
Windows 10 (появилось в 10.0.10240.0)
|
API contract |
Windows.Foundation.UniversalApiContract (появилось в v1.0)
|
Комментарии
Журнал версий
Версия Windows | Версия пакета SDK | Добавленная стоимость |
---|---|---|
1803 | 17134 | RequestAccessKindAsync |
Методы
GetAccessStatus() |
Возвращает возможность выполнения фоновой задачи приложения. |
GetAccessStatus(String) |
Возвращает возможность выполнения фоновой задачи указанного приложения. |
GetAccessStatusForModernStandby() |
Возвращает значение, указывающее возможность выполнения фоновой задачи вызывающего приложения, когда устройство находится в режиме ожидания с подключением. |
GetAccessStatusForModernStandby(String) |
Возвращает значение, указывающее возможность выполнения фоновой задачи указанного приложения, когда устройство находится в режиме ожидания с подключением. |
RemoveAccess() |
Удаляет вызывающее приложение из списка приложений, которые могут выполнять фоновые задачи. |
RemoveAccess(String) |
Удаляет определенное приложение из списка приложений, которые могут выполнять фоновые задачи. |
RequestAccessAsync() |
Запрашивает разрешение приложения на выполнение фоновых задач. |
RequestAccessAsync(String) |
Асинхронно запрашивает разрешение приложения на выполнение фоновых задач. |
RequestAccessKindAsync(BackgroundAccessRequestKind, String) |
Запрашивает у пользователя согласие на разрешение приложению выполнять указанный уровень фоновой активности в фоновом режиме. В классическом выпуске OS это может предоставить пользователю запрос на его согласие. |
RequestAccessKindForModernStandbyAsync(BackgroundAccessRequestKind, String) |
Запрашивает согласие пользователя, чтобы разрешить приложению выполнять указанный уровень фоновой активности в фоновом режиме, пока устройство находится в режиме ожидания с подключением. В классическом выпуске OS это может предоставить пользователю запрос на его согласие. |